In the field of power engineering, choosing the right construction contractor is akin to selecting the best pair of running shoes for a marathon. You want these shoes to provide you with support and comfort while also being able to handle a variety of road conditions. So, when you’re choosing a contractor for power engineering projects, what aspects should you pay attention to?
Understand project requirements
First and foremost, it’s crucial to understand your project’s specific requirements. Are you considering the construction of a large-scale power facility, or are you simply looking to maintain basic power lines? Only after clearly defining your needs can you more effectively narrow down and select the right contractor. Just as you wouldn’t wear sneakers for mountain climbing, understanding your needs will help you find the construction team that’s the best match for your project.
Check qualifications and experience
Next, carefully examine the qualifications and experience of the construction contractor. Power engineering contractors should possess relevant qualification certificates and a solid industry reputation. You might consider reviewing their past projects, customer testimonials, or even seeking referrals within the industry to assess their reliability. Just as you pay close attention to a doctor’s professional background when making your choice, the same principle applies to power engineering contractors.
Technical Capabilities and Equipment
Moreover, the level of technological capability and the modernization of equipment directly affect the quality and efficiency of a project. A contractor with strong technical expertise and fully equipped facilities can resolve issues more quickly and reduce construction risks. You might ask them how they update and replace their construction technologies, tools, and equipment, and whether these are capable of keeping pace with advancements in new technologies.
Budget and Quotation
Of course, budget is a factor that you simply can’t overlook. When selecting a contractor for power engineering projects, you need to understand how the quotation is structured and make sure there are no hidden costs. Just as you compare prices across different stores when shopping, a reasonable quotation will help you choose the most suitable contractor within your budget.
Project Management and Communication
In addition, the contractor’s project management capabilities and the clarity of communication are also important criteria for selecting a contractor. An experienced contractor will have a well-established project management system that can promptly respond to your needs and address any issues that arise. Just imagine how much trouble it would cause if you were unable to communicate with your contractor during construction—so make sure their team can maintain smooth and effective communication with you to ensure the project runs more smoothly.
Reference Cases and Customer Feedback
Next, it’s also a good idea to refer to their success stories and customer feedback. By learning about their past project experiences, you’ll be able to assess their capabilities. Ask them whether they can provide relevant case studies, or even try reaching out directly to their clients to get firsthand insights into their real-world experiences.
Summary
In short, selecting the right contractor for power engineering projects is a task that requires careful consideration. Understanding the project’s specific needs, verifying the contractor’s qualifications and experience, assessing their technical capabilities, thoroughly reviewing budgets and quotations, paying close attention to their project management and communication skills, and examining successful case studies—all these steps are indispensable in your decision-making process. Remember: choosing the right contractor not only affects the quality of the project but also determines your return on investment.
